Abstract
The definition of reactive power in three phase system under non sinusoidal situation by various methods are discussed. The effect on power factor improvement and harmonic distortion by energy storage compensation by various definitions is compared using matlab simulation. Adequate filter capacitors are designed to attain the desired power factor and to reduce the distortion factor.
